CERTIFICATION OF COMPETITIVE ELIGIBILITY PROCESS
Step 1: Coaches submit a tentative roster to Heather Robertson no later than July 15th. A tentative roster will include any student-athlete, returning or new that is expected to be on the team for the up-coming academic year.
Step 2: The student-athlete must be approved by the medical/training services staff. This involves examinations, establishing proof of health insurance, and completing several required medical forms (blue packet).
- Virginia Tech Authorization for Release of Information (HIPAA)
- NCAA Authorization/Consent for Disclosure of Protected Health Information (HIPAA)
- Virginia Tech Drug-Testing Consent
- NCAA Drug-Testing Consent
- NCAA Banned-Drug Classes
- VT Student-Athlete Historical Report
- NCAA Student-Athlete Statement
- Summary of NCAA Regulations
- General Amateurism and Eligibility Form for International and Select Student-Athletes
